4 Confucian Principles That Can Make Old Age Truly Happy 🤔🤯

A fulfilling old age is something many of us aspire to, yet it often feels elusive in the fast-paced modern world. Ancient wisdom, however, offers guidance that transcends time. Confucian philosophy, which has influenced millions over centuries, emphasizes ethical living, harmonious relationships, and self-cultivation — principles that can directly contribute to a happy, meaningful later life.


1. Filial Piety (Xiao) – Nurturing Family Bonds

Filial piety, or Xiao, is the cornerstone of Confucian thought. It emphasizes respect, care, and gratitude toward one’s parents, elders, and ancestors. In practical terms, this principle encourages:

  • Maintaining strong relationships with children, grandchildren, and extended family.
